    Comparing policy benefits effectively

    It is tempting to compare policies based only on premium prices, but that approach often overlooks the bigger picture. Instead, ask yourself what each policy actually delivers when you need it the most. Look closely at coverage limits, claim processing, optional riders, renewal flexibility, customer service quality, and digital features. Sometimes a slightly higher premium provides substantially greater value over many years.

    Avoiding common insurance mistakes

    Many policyholders only discover policy limitations after submitting their first claim. Reading policy wording carefully, reviewing exclusions, updating beneficiary information, and reassessing your coverage annually can prevent unpleasant surprises. The best insurance decision is often the one that prepares you for situations you never expected to face.

    Affordable premium considerations

    Affordable insurance is not necessarily the cheapest option available. A policy with a slightly higher premium may include broader protection, faster claim settlements, and better long-term value. Instead of focusing only on monthly costs, consider the complete financial picture before making your decision.

    Flexible protection for long term use

    Life constantly changes, and your insurance should be flexible enough to change with it. Policies that allow adjustments for growing families, career changes, property ownership, or additional financial responsibilities provide greater confidence over the years while reducing the need for frequent replacements.

    Using mobile apps for policy access

    Mobile applications allow policyholders to review coverage, download important documents, update personal information, submit claims, and receive notifications from almost anywhere. Having instant access to your insurance information helps you respond quickly whenever unexpected situations arise.

    Online customer support advantages

    Modern customer support extends beyond traditional office hours. Live chat, virtual consultations, AI-powered assistance, and secure messaging make it easier to receive accurate information without unnecessary delays. Faster communication also contributes to smoother claim experiences and improved customer confidence.

    Faster claim tracking systems

    Real-time claim tracking has become one of the most valuable digital innovations in the insurance industry. Instead of wondering about claim progress, policyholders can monitor every stage through online dashboards, upload supporting documents, and receive timely updates until the claim is successfully completed.
